Output 40313e566ab67a760cc3e7a0a8f7e9da2663ce89ad4d9320c5ae541c681a97fd:3

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 888add1e4e378e8d35a52c74a4bac36b04aafa12 OP_EQUAL
address
3E8zB48RyZ3JbbEYZqtA4xp1TfRghzU2VL
transaction
40313e566ab67a760cc3e7a0a8f7e9da2663ce89ad4d9320c5ae541c681a97fd
spent
true